Sharapova Advances To Third Round At Wimbledon

Wimbledon, England (Sports Network) - Former champion Maria Sharapova of Russia was an easy second-round winner Thursday at Wimbledon. The fourth-seeded Sharapova improved to 14-1 here over the last three years by belting American Ashley Harkleroad 6-2, 6-2 in 67 minutes on Court 2 at the famed All England Club. The 19-year-old Sharapova captured the title here in 2004 and reached the semis a year ago. Her third-round opponent this week will be 33-year-old American Amy Frazier. In other top-10 seed action, No. 9 Russian Anastasia Myskina mauled German Martina Muller 6-2, 6-1, while France`s Severine Bremond ousted No. 8 Swiss Patty Schnyder 4-6, 6-1, 6-4 in a match that was completed on Day 4 after being suspended on Wednesday. The 2004 French Open champion Myskina was last week`s Eastbourne runner-up to Justine Henin-Hardenne. Fifteenth-seeded Slovakian Daniela Hantuchova held off American Jamea Jackson 6-3, 4-6, 7-5, while 16th-seeded Italian Flavia Pennetta pummeled American Laura Granville 6-2, 6-1.
